Christopher Haase and Ezequiel Companc have joined Starworks Motorsport’s IMSA WeatherTech SportsCar Championship endurance effort, beginning with the Rolex 24 At Daytona, January 26th. Haase and Companc will race in the No. 8 Starworks Motorsport 2019 spec Audi R8 LMS GT3 EVO with Parker Chase and full season driver Ryan Dalziel.

Ford Funny Car driver Bob Tasca III will enter the 2019 NHRA season with a brand-new chance at a championship, a brand-new racecar and now, a brand-new co-crew chief. Tasca has recruited drag racing veteran Mike Green to join Eric Lane as the brain trust behind the Motorcraft/Quick Lane Racing Ford Mustang Funny Car.
